It’s the end of the year, so we took the chance to review the podcast. I still can’t believe that we’ve being doing this for a year now and had the chance to talk to so many people, about the great work they’re doing in relation to animal welfare.


It would be great, if you get a chance to go through the back catalogue and listen to some of the older episodes, but we wanted to highlight a few different things.



  1. Education – this has been discussed in every single episode – in relation to the veterinary profession, owners, the public, government and just about everyone!

  2. Charities are essential for animal welfare – we caught up with Dogs Trust, SSPCA, USPCA and Humanimal Trust and found out more about the scope of work that they undertake

  3. People – animal welfare is inextricably linked to the welfare of people. Where there are problems with society, then there are problems with animal welfare.
